09/08/2026 Eden Prairie Schools, home of the Eagles, is an incredible place for students to learn and grow. This district has enjoyed a long-standing reputation of excellence that is built on high expectations for our students and staff. We believe it is our purpose to create an environment of care and support where each student is inspired every day. We do this best by knowing each of our learners as individuals, recognizing their skills and motivations, and pushing them to excel. More than 8,400 diverse student learners are provided an exceptional educational experience throughout the district's five Elementary Schools (PreK-5), Spanish Immersion School (PreK-5), Middle School (6-8), High School (9-12), Transition Program, and K-12 Online School. Our dedicated staff are caring, knowledgeable and a vital facet of our Eagle Nation. Eden Prairie Schools is currently seeking applicants for the position of Special Education Paraprofessional. The Special Education Paraprofessional will assist with the special needs student with mobility, self-care, communication, and social interaction needs to maximize participation in classroom activities.

QUALIFICATIONS DESIRED:
Two year degree or higher, 60 credits toward a degree, or obtain a passing score on the MN approved assessment ParaPro test, which measures math and reading skills. Basic child development educational background or knowledge preferred. Willingness to work with and show respect for students with special needs. Able to work independently. Demonstrated communication skills, patience, and flexibility. Experience with special education students including EBD, LD, and MMH Ability to maintain confidentiality Ability to follow teacher's plan and direction, and communicate effectively with students, staff, and parents.
TESTING REQUIRED
All job offers from Eden Prairie Schools are conditioned upon passing a pre-employment criminal background check and ISD 272 School Board approval. Offers for these positions will also be conditioned upon passing a pre-employment physical physical abilities test.
